A study was published in the International Journal of Hygiene and Environmental Health. 

It was spearheaded by Jose R. Suarez-Lopez, MD, Ph.D., assistant professor in the Department of Family Medicine and Public Health at the University of California San Diego School of Medicine.

According to Suarez-Lopez, adolescents exposed to elevated levels of pesticides are at an increased risk of depression. 

This latest study examined 529 adolescents between the ages of 11 and 17 living near agriculture in the Ecuadorian Andes since 2008. The homes of the participants were located near flower farms using certain insecticides.

These are insecticides known to affect the human cholinergic system, which is a key system in the function of the brain and nervous system. It has been found that greater exposure to these insecticides led to more depressive symptoms.
